If you saw the movie, the street along the waterfront may look familiar!) ð Turn left onto Alexander ð Turn right onto Front ð Turn right onto ð At signal, go straight (Highway 20) ð At stop sign, turn right onto Terry (unmarked) ð Road turns right, GO left onto Ebey’s Landing National Historical Reserve Information Ebey’s Landing National Historical Reserve provides a vivid historical record of Pacific Northwest history, including the first exploration of Puget Sound by Captain George Vancouver in 1792; early settlement by Colonel Isaac Ebey, an important figure in Washington Territory; growth and settlement resulting from the Oregon Trail and the Westward migration; the Donation Land Laws (1850-1855); and the continued growth and settlement of the town of Coupeville. With the fast growing Unlike many National Park units, the 25 square mile historical reserve encompasses a mixture of federal, state, county, and private property, all managed in a way that preserves its historic essence. This means that changes in the cultural landscape will continue, but in a way that respects the past. Dumb question: I know that Kevin indicated that there were several sets of instructions so you couldn't just follow someone and I know that we saw cars on different cross roads from time to time, so how is it that everyone would have had the same questions in the same order? (Which is the order he read the answers in) Seems as though you would have to all be taking the same route to answer the questions in that order. What am I missing? Everyone passed the same clue in the same order but how they got there was the thing. You can get to the same place by a different route, this is the nice thing about these events. Even if you are one street off they find all the different ways for everyone to travel. Just think of how many ways you can go to the same store.
